My first card uses the new Feathered Friends Mini #9 stamps and die set. I stamped my bird in shades of blue (Spring Rain, Blueberry Sky, and Enchanted Evening) and used the coordinating die to cut it out. 


For my branch I used the Dear Friend Set. I then added flowers from the Floral Breeze Set. I attached my images to a Soft Stone piece of cardstock that had been stamped (Soft Stone ink) with the Nifty Plaid Background Stamp. My sentiment is from the new Just Sentiments: Milestones 2 Set. Such a fun little set to personalize your project. I stamped it in Enchanted Evening ink and then lightly ink blended Blueberry Sky ink over the top. 


Next, I used two dies from the new Love To Layer: Torn Edges Die Set to create my frame. Lastly, I attached everything to a Blueberry Sky and Enchanted Evening card mat before attaching it myA2 card base.


For my next card I am using the new Feathered Friends 9 Die. I die cut the bird from white cardstock and ink blended shades of yellow onto the different pieces before assembling it. 


For my flower I used the Prominent Petals Set (from day 1) and stamped it in bright spring colors. I love this set, the flower is gorgeous and because the petals are two different stamps there are a lot of possibilities for color. 


To finish my card I die cut the Skinny Heart Frame from white cardstock. I then ink blended New Leaf ink onto the inside piece. I stamped my sentiment from the new Inside Greetings: Appreciation Set onto a piece of vellum. I wrapped my vellum around my card panel and then inlaid it back into my frame. Lastly, I attached my images with foam adhesive and a few clear sequins to finish my card.
